1. Futura

Futura is a geometric sans-serif font that is often used in modern designs. It is highly legible and versatile, making it suitable for various applications such as corporate branding, wayfinding systems, and digital interfaces.

Compared to Breaking Font, Futura has a more geometric and streamlined appearance, which can be beneficial for creating a clean and modern aesthetic. However, it may lack the emotional impact and expressiveness that Breaking Font provides.

2. Akkurat

Akkurat is a sans-serif font that is known for its clean and elegant appearance. It is often used in high-end branding, editorial design, and luxury packaging. Akkurat’s subtle nuances and refined details make it an excellent choice for creating sophisticated and polished designs.

Akkurat is similar to Breaking Font in terms of its clean and minimalist appearance, but it has a more refined and sophisticated feel. While Breaking Font is often used for more expressive and emotive designs, Akkurat is better suited for high-end and luxury branding.

3. Proxima Nova

Proxima Nova is a modern sans-serif font that is highly versatile and legible. It is often used in digital design, corporate branding, and editorial design. Proxima Nova’s clean and simple appearance makes it an excellent choice for creating clear and concise communication.

Compared to Breaking Font, Proxima Nova has a more neutral and straightforward appearance, which can be beneficial for creating clear and concise designs. However, it may lack the emotional impact and expressiveness that Breaking Font provides.
